Artist Statement

​My interest in working with metal stems from a desire to make its surface as captivating as possible. Copper frequently serves as the centerpiece in my designs.

 

The irregularities that easily develop on copper—such as small dimples, sharp folds, or pock-marked finishes created by repeated strikes with sharp punches—transform the metal into a compelling canvas. These textured surfaces allow for intricate color variations to emerge.

 

When applying chemical patinas, the resulting colors vary among the small pools of chemicals on the copper's surface. The chemical reactions within these puddles produce vibrant greens and blues, further enhancing the visual complexity of the piece. I think of this process as bringing metal to life.
